1.Trends in incidence and mortality of lung cancer in Huangpu District from 2002 to 2019
QIU Fengqian ; ZHAO Junfeng ; CHEN Weihua ; DU Juan ; JI Yunfang ; GAO Shuna ; MENG Jie ; HE Lihua ; CHEN Bo ; ZHANG Yan
Journal of Preventive Medicine 2025;37(2):143-147
Objective:
To investigate the trends in incidence and mortality of lung cancer in Huangpu District, Shanghai Municipality from 2002 to 2019, so as to provide the evidence for formulating lung cancer prevention and control measures.
Methods:
Data of lung cancer incidence and mortality among residents in Huangpu District from 2002 to 2019 were collected through the Shanghai Cancer Registration and Reporting Management System. The crude incidence and mortality of lung cancer was calculated, and standardized by the data from the Chinese Fifth National Population Census in 2000 (Chinese-standardized rate) and the Segi's world standard population in 1960 (world-standardized rate). The trends in incidence and mortality of lung cancer among residents by age and gender were evaluated using annual percent change (APC).
Results:
A total of 12 965 cases of lung cancer were reported in Huangpu District from 2002 to 2019, and the crude incidence rate was 80.66/105, the Chinese-standardized incidence rate was 34.54/105, and the world-standardized incidence rate was 31.30/105, all showing upward trends (APC=4.588%, 2.933% and 3.247%, all P<0.05). A total of 10 102 deaths of lung cancer were reported, and the crude mortality rate was 62.30/105, showing an upward trend (APC=0.959%, P<0.05); the Chinese-standardized mortality was 25.93/105, and the world-standardized mortality was 22.05/105, both showing downward trends (APC=-1.282% and -1.263%, both P<0.05). The crude incidence and mortality rates of lung cancer in males were higher than those in females (101.39/105 vs. 60.52/105, 85.45/105 vs. 39.87/105, both P<0.05). The crude incidence and mortality rates of lung cancer showed upward trends with age (both P<0.05), reaching their peaks in the age groups of 80-<85 years (341.37/105) and 85 years or above (355.97/105), respectively.
Conclusions
The incidence of lung cancer showed an upward trend, while the mortality showed a downward trend in Huangpu District from 2002 to 2019. Elderly men were the high-risk group for lung cancer incidence and mortality.
2.Working practices in eliminating the public health crisis caused by viral hepatitis in Hainan Province of China
Weihua LI ; Changfu XIONG ; Taifan CHEN ; Bin HE ; Dapeng YIN ; Xuexia ZENG ; Feng LIN ; Biyu CHEN ; Xiaomei ZENG ; Biao WU ; Juan JIANG ; Lu ZHONG ; Yuhui ZHANG
Journal of Clinical Hepatology 2025;41(2):228-233
In 2022, Hainan provincial government launched the project for the prevention and control of viral hepatitis with the goals of a hepatitis B screening rate of 90%, a diagnostic rate of 90%, and a treatment rate of 80% among people aged 18 years and above by the year 2025, and the main intervention measures include population-based prevention, case screening, antiviral therapy, and health management. As of December 31, 2024, a total of 6.875 million individuals in the general population had been screened for hepatitis B, with a screening rate of 95.6%. A total of 184 710 individuals with positive HBsAg were identified, among whom 156 772 were diagnosed through serological reexamination, resulting in a diagnostic rate of 84.9%. A total of 50 742 patients with chronic hepatitis B were identified, among whom 42 921 had hepatitis B-specific health records established for health management, with a file establishment rate of 84.6%. A total of 31 553 individuals received antiviral therapy, with a treatment rate of 62.2%. A total of 2.503 million individuals at a high risk of hepatitis C were screened, among whom 4 870 tested positive for HCV antibody and 3 858 underwent HCV RNA testing, resulting in a diagnostic rate of 79.2%, and 1 824 individuals with positive HCV RNA were identified, among whom 1 194 received antiviral therapy, with a treatment rate of 65.5%. In addition, 159 301 individuals with negative HBsAg and anti-HBs and an age of 20 — 40 years were inoculated with hepatitis B vaccine free of charge. Through the implementation of the project for the prevention and control of viral hepatitis, a large number of hepatitis patients have been identified, treated, and managed in the province within a short period of time, which significantly accelerates the efforts to eliminate the crisis of viral hepatitis.
3.Prediction of mild cognitive impairment in elderly patients with type 2 diabetes mellitus by walking speed combined with life-space mobility
Haiyan ZHANG ; Weihua YU ; Li ZHANG ; Man DENG ; Yuxi ZHANG ; Xia YANG
Chinese Journal of Modern Nursing 2024;30(12):1567-1574
Objective:To investigate the relationship between walking speed, life-space mobility (LSM), cognitive function and mild cognitive impairment (MCI) in elderly patients with type 2 diabetes mellitus in community, and compare the predictive value of walking speed and LSM alone and combined in elderly patients with type 2 diabetes mellitus.Methods:This was a cross-sectional study. Using the convenient sampling method, a total of 448 elderly patients with type 2 diabetes mellitus from three communities in Hefei City were selected as the research objects from September 2022 to May 2023. Daily walking speed was measured using the 4-Meter Walking Speed, LSM was assessed using the Chinese version of Life-Space Assessment (LSA), and cognitive function was evaluated using the Chinese version of Montreal Cognitive Assessment (MoCA). Participants were divided to the MCI group and non-MCI group. Spearman correlation analysis was used to explore the relationships between walking speed, LSM and cognitive function. Logistic regression analysis was used to analyze the relationship between walking speed, LSM and MCI. Area under the curve ( AUC) of receiver operating characteristic (ROC) curve analysis was performed to compare the effects of walking speed and Chinese version LSA score on the prediction of MCI alone and in combination. Results:The walking speed and the Chinese version LSA score were both positively correlated with the Chinese version MoCA score ( r=0.598, 0.543; P<0.05). Chinese version LSA score ( OR=0.942) and walking speed score ( OR=0.490) were influencing factors for MCI in elderly patients with type 2 diabetes mellitus ( P<0.05). The AUC for walking speed in predicting MCI was 0.875, with a cutoff value of 3 points. Chinese version LSA score in predicting MCI had an AUC of 0.887 with a cutoff value of 59 points. When used in combination, they achieved an AUC of 0.915, with cutoff values of 55 points for Chinese version LSA scores and 3 points for walking speed scores. Conclusions:The combination of walking speed and LSM can more accurately predict the occurrence of MCI in elderly patients with type 2 diabetes mellitus than the single application, which provide a reference for improving the cognitive function of elderly patients with type 2 diabetes mellitus.
4.Mediating effect of self-rated health and aging attitudes on the relationship between life space and psychological distress among community-dwelling older adults
Xia YANG ; Weihua YU ; Yuxi ZHANG ; Man DENG ; Ying REN ; Haiyan ZHANG ; Li ZHANG
Chinese Journal of Modern Nursing 2024;30(31):4229-4234
Objective:To explore the chain mediating effect of self-rated health and aging attitudes on the relationship between life space and psychological distress of community-dwelling older adults.Methods:From August to November 2023, convenience sampling was used to select older adults from three communities of Baohe District in Hefei City as subjects. General Information Questionnaire, Life Space Assessment (LSA), Self-Rated Health (SRH), Attitudes to Aging Questionnaire (AAQ), and 10-item Kessler Psychological Distress Scale (K10) were used for the survey. Spearman correlation was used to analyze the correlation between life space and self-rated health, aging attitudes, and psychological distress. Process macro program of SPSS 25.0 software was used to test for mediating effects.Results:A total of 700 questionnaires were distributed and 669 valid questionnaires were collected, with a valid response rate of 95.57%. Among 669 community-dwelling older adults, the LSA, SRH, AAQ, and K10 scores were (74.35±19.39), (3.23±0.96), (80.66±13.43), and (19.29±6.26), respectively. Spearman correlation analysis showed a positive correlation between life space and attitudes to aging ( rs=0.568, P<0.01) and negative correlations between life space and self-rated health and psychological distress ( rs=-0.334 and -0.455; both P<0.01). The mediating effect test showed that self-rated health and aging attitudes had chain mediating effects on life space and psychological distress, with a mediating effect value of -0.053, accounting for 11.60% of the total effect. Conclusions:Life space can not only directly affect the psychological distress of community-dwelling older adults but also indirectly predict psychological distress through the mediating effect of self-rated health and aging attitudes.
5.Tissue flap repair strategy for scalp defects with exposed skull wounds
Gang LI ; Zhi ZHANG ; Jing'en SUN ; Weihua LIN ; Xiaojian LI
Chinese Journal of Burns 2024;40(9):828-834
Objective:To investigate the strategy of using tissue flaps for repairing scalp defects with exposed skull wounds.Methods:This study was a retrospective observational study. From January 2019 to December 2023, 18 patients (13 males and 5 females, aged 17-59 years) with different scalp defect combined with skull exposure area (hereafter referred to as scalp defect area) who met the inclusion criteria were admitted to Guangzhou Red Cross Hospital of Jinan University. After debridement, the scalp defect area was 1 cm×1 cm to 25 cm×25 cm. For patients with scalp defect area < 9 cm 2 and good local conditions of the surrounding scalp, local flaps with area of 2 cm×2 cm-5 cm×5 cm were used for wound repair. The wound in the donor site of the flap was pulled together and sutured. If the suture tension was large, the skin graft from the head was taken and transplanted for wound repair. For patients with scalp defect area > 9 cm 2 and ≤1/4 of the total scalp area, expanded flaps with area of 5 cm×3 cm-12 cm×12 cm were used for wound repair. The wound in the donor site of the flap was pulled together and sutured directly. For patients with scalp defect area >1/4 and ≤1/2 of the total scalp area, free transplantation of anterolateral thigh flaps with area of 9 cm×7 cm-29 cm×14 cm were used for wound repair. The wound in the donor site of the flap was sutured in layers, and the skin graft from the ipsilateral thigh was transplanted for repair if the tension was large. For patients with scalp defect area >1/2 of the total scalp area, free greater omental flap (28 cm×23 cm-29 cm×26 cm in area) transplantation and thigh skin graft were used for wound repair. The abdominal incision caused by cutting the greater omental flap was sutured directly. The types of tissue flaps were recorded during operation. After operation, the survival of tissue flaps and skin graft in the recipient sites was observed, and the wound healing of flap donor sites/abdominal incision caused by cutting the greater omental flap was observed. During follow up, the survival of tissue flaps and the scar hyperplasia of flap donor site/abdominal incision caused by cutting the greater omental flap were observed. At the last follow-up, the skull necrosis was evaluated by computed tomography scan. Results:For the scalp defect with exposed skull wounds in this group of cases, 4 cases were repaired with local flaps, of which 2 cases were repaired with V-Y advancement flaps, and 2 cases were repaired with local double-pedicle vault stone flaps. The flaps survived completely after operation. Five cases were repaired with expanded flaps, of which 1 patient was implanted with 2 skin and soft tissue expanders, and 4 patients were implanted with 1 skin and soft tissue expander. The expanded flaps survived completely after operation. Seven cases were repaired with free transplantation of anterolateral thigh flaps. After operation, the flap in 6 cases survived, and the distal end of the flap was necrotic in 1 case, and the wound healed well after debridement and suture. Two cases were repaired with free transplantation of greater omental flaps and thigh skin graft, and the greater omental flap and skin graft in the recipient site survived well after operation. After operation, the wound of flap donor site/abdominal incision caused by cutting the greater omental flap healed well. During follow-up, all tissue flaps survived well without skull exposure; the scar hyperplasia of flap donor site/abdominal incision caused by cutting the greater omental flap was not obvious. At the last follow-up, computed tomography scan showed that all patients had no skull necrosis.Conclusions:According to the size of scalp defect, local flap, expanded flap, free anterolateral thigh flap, and free greater omental flap+skin graft are selected successively from small to large to repair the wounds, and the effect is good, which is worthy of clinical promotion.
6.Treatment status of tyrosine kinase inhibitor for newly-diagnosed chronic myeloid leukemia: a domestic multi-centre retrospective real-world study
Xiaoshuai ZHANG ; Bingcheng LIU ; Xin DU ; Yanli ZHANG ; Na XU ; Xiaoli LIU ; Weiming LI ; Hai LIN ; Rong LIANG ; Chunyan CHEN ; Jian HUANG ; Yunfan YANG ; Huanling ZHU ; Ling PAN ; Xiaodong WANG ; Guohui LI ; Zhuogang LIU ; Yanqing ZHANG ; Zhenfang LIU ; Jianda HU ; Chunshui LIU ; Fei LI ; Wei YANG ; Li MENG ; Yanqiu HAN ; Li'e LIN ; Zhenyu ZHAO ; Chuanqing TU ; Caifeng ZHENG ; Yanliang BAI ; Zeping ZHOU ; Suning CHEN ; Huiying QIU ; Lijie YANG ; Xiuli SUN ; Hui SUN ; Li ZHOU ; Zelin LIU ; Danyu WANG ; Jianxin GUO ; Liping PANG ; Qingshu ZENG ; Xiaohui SUO ; Weihua ZHANG ; Yuanjun ZHENG ; Qian JIANG
Chinese Journal of Hematology 2024;45(3):215-224
Objective:To retrospectively analyze the treatment status of tyrosine kinase inhibitors (TKI) in newly diagnosed patients with chronic myeloid leukemia (CML) in China.Methods:Data of chronic phase (CP) and accelerated phase (AP) CML patients diagnosed from January 2006 to December 2022 from 77 centers, ≥18 years old, and receiving initial imatinib, nilotinib, dasatinib or flumatinib-therapy within 6 months after diagnosis in China with complete data were retrospectively interrogated. The choice of initial TKI, current TKI medications, treatment switch and reasons, treatment responses and outcomes as well as the variables associated with them were analyzed.Results:6 893 patients in CP ( n=6 453, 93.6%) or AP ( n=440, 6.4%) receiving initial imatinib ( n=4 906, 71.2%), nilotinib ( n=1 157, 16.8%), dasatinib ( n=298, 4.3%) or flumatinib ( n=532, 7.2%) -therapy. With the median follow-up of 43 ( IQR 22-75) months, 1 581 (22.9%) patients switched TKI due to resistance ( n=1 055, 15.3%), intolerance ( n=248, 3.6%), pursuit of better efficacy ( n=168, 2.4%), economic or other reasons ( n=110, 1.6%). The frequency of switching TKI in AP patients was significantly-higher than that in CP patients (44.1% vs 21.5%, P<0.001), and more AP patients switched TKI due to resistance than CP patients (75.3% vs 66.1%, P=0.011). Multi-variable analyses showed that male, lower HGB concentration and ELTS intermediate/high-risk cohort were associated with lower cytogenetic and molecular responses rate and poor outcomes in CP patients; higher WBC count and initial the second-generation TKI treatment, the higher response rates; Ph + ACA at diagnosis, poor PFS. However, Sokal intermediate/high-risk cohort was only significantly-associated with lower CCyR and MMR rates and the poor PFS. Lower HGB concentration and larger spleen size were significantly-associated with the lower cytogenetic and molecular response rates in AP patients; initial the second-generation TKI treatment, the higher treatment response rates; lower PLT count, higher blasts and Ph + ACA, poorer TFS; Ph + ACA, poorer OS. Conclusion:At present, the vast majority of newly-diagnosed CML-CP or AP patients could benefit from TKI treatment in the long term with the good treatment responses and survival outcomes.
7.Analysis of therapeutic effects of allogeneic hematopoietic stem cell transplantation in 12 patients with DEK-NUP214 fusion gene positive acute myeloid leukemia
Yuyan SHEN ; Donglin YANG ; Yi HE ; Aiming PANG ; Xin CHEN ; Qiaoling MA ; Rongli ZHANG ; Jialin WEI ; Weihua ZHAI ; Mingzhe HAN ; Erlie JIANG ; Sizhou FENG
Chinese Journal of Hematology 2024;45(4):383-387
Twelve DEK-NUP214 fusion gene-positive patients with acute myeloid leukemia and on allo-HSCT treatment at the Hematology Hospital of the Chinese Academy of Medical Sciences from November 2016 to August 2022 were included in the study, and their clinical data were retrospectively analyzed. The patients comprised five men and seven women with a median age of 34 (16-52) years. At the time of diagnosis, all the patients were positive for the DEK-NUP214 fusion gene. Chromosome karyotyping analysis showed t (6;9) (p23;q34) translocation in 10 patients (two patients did not undergo chromosome karyotyping analysis), FLT3-ITD mutation was detected in 11 patients, and high expression of WT1 was observed in 11 patients. Nine patients had their primary disease in the first complete remission state before transplantation, one patient had no disease remission, and two patients were in a recurrent state. All patients received myeloablative pretreatment, five patients received sibling allogeneic hematopoietic stem cell transplantation, and seven patients received haploid hematopoietic stem cell transplantation. The median number of mononuclear cells in the transplant was 10.87 (7.09-17.89) ×10 8/kg, and the number of CD34 + cells was 3.29 (2.53-6.10) ×10 6/kg. All patients achieved blood reconstruction, with a median time of 14 (10-20) days for neutrophil implantation and 15 (9-27) days for platelet implantation. The 1 year transplant-related mortality rate after transplantation was 21.2%. The cumulative recurrence rates 1 and 3 years after transplantation were 25.0% and 50.0%, respectively. The leukemia free survival rates were (65.6±14.0) % and (65.6±14.0) %, respectively. The overall survival rates were (72.2±13.8) % and (72.2±13.8) %, respectively.
8.Analysis of the efficacy and prognostic factors of allogeneic hematopoietic stem cell transplantation in patients with myelodysplastic syndrome with blastomycosis and survival comparison of different subtypes after the WHO 2022 reclassification
Hui WANG ; Runzhi MA ; Aiming PANG ; Donglin YANG ; Xin CHEN ; Rongli ZHANG ; Jialin WEI ; Qiaoling MA ; Weihua ZHAI ; Yi HE ; Erlie JIANG ; Mingzhe HAN ; Sizhou FENG
Chinese Journal of Hematology 2024;45(5):445-452
Objective:To evaluate the efficacy and prognostic factors of allogeneic hematopoietic stem cell transplantation (allo-HSCT) in patients with myelodysplastic syndrome accompanied by myelodysplasia (MDS-EB) and to compare the prognosis of different subtypes of patients classified by World Health Organization (WHO) 2022.Methods:A total of 282 patients with MDS-EB who underwent allo-HSCT at the Hematology Hospital of the Chinese Academy of Medical Sciences from October 2006 to December 2022 were included in the study. The WHO 2022 diagnostic criteria reclassified MDS into three groups: myelodysplastic tumors with type 1/2 of primitive cell proliferation (MDS-IB1/IB2, 222 cases), MDS with fibrosis (MDS-f, 41 cases), and MDS with biallelic TP53 mutation (MDS-biTP53, 19 cases). Their clinical data were retrospectively analyzed.Results:① The median age of 282 patients was 46 (15-66) years, with 191 males and 91 females. Among them, 118 (42% ) and 164 (58% ) had MDS-EB1 and MDS-EB2, respectively. ②Among the 282 patients, 256 (90.8% ) achieved hematopoietic reconstruction after transplantation, with 11 (3.9% ) and 15 (5.3% ) having primary and secondary implantation dysfunctions, respectively. The cumulative incidence of acute graft-versus-host disease (GVHD) 100 days post-transplantation was (42.6±3.0) %, and the cumulative incidence of grade Ⅱ-Ⅳ acute GVHD was (33.0±2.8) %. The cumulative incidence of chronic GVHD 1 year post-transplantation was (31.0±2.9) %. Post-transplantation, 128 (45.4% ), 63 (22.3% ), 35 (12.4% ), and 17 patients (6.0% ) developed cytomegalovirus infection, bacteremia, pulmonary fungal infection, and Epstein-Barr virus infection. ③The median follow-up time post-transplantation was 22.1 (19.2-24.7) months, and the 3-year overall survival (OS) and disease-free survival (DFS) rates were 71.9% (95% CI 65.7% -78.6% ) and 63.6% (95% CI 57.2% -70.7% ), respectively. The 3-year non-recurrent mortality rate (NRM) is 17.9% (95% CI 13.9% -22.9% ), and the 3-year cumulative recurrence rate (CIR) is 9.8% (95% CI 6.7% -13.7% ). The independent risk factors affecting OS post-transplantation include monocyte karyotype ( P=0.004, HR=3.26, 95% CI 1.46-7.29), hematopoietic stem cell transplantation complication index (HCI-CI) of ≥3 points ( P<0.001, HR=2.86, 95% CI 1.72-4.75), and the occurrence of acute gastrointestinal GVHD of grade Ⅱ-Ⅳ ( P<0.001, HR=5.94, 95% CI 3.50-10.10). ④The 3-year OS and DFS rates in the MDS-IB1/IB2 group post-transplantation were better than those in the MDS-biTP53 group [OS: 72.0% (95% CI 63.4% -80.7% ) vs 46.4% (95% CI 26.9% –80.1% ), P=0.020; DFS: 67.4% (95% CI 60.3% -75.3% ) vs 39.7% (95% CI 22.3% -70.8% ), P=0.015]. The 3-year CIR was lower than that of the MDS-biTP53 group [7.3% (95% CI 4.3% -11.4% ) vs 26.9% (95% CI 9.2% -48.5% ), P=0.004]. The NRM at 3 years post-transplantation in the MDS-IB1/IB2, MDS-f, and MDS-biTP53 groups were 16.7% (95% CI 12.1% -22.1% ), 20.5% (95% CI 9.4% -34.6% ), and 26.3% (95% CI 9.1% -47.5% ), respectively ( P=0.690) . Conclusion:Allo-HSCT is an effective treatment for MDS-EB, with monomeric karyotype, HCI-CI, and grade Ⅱ-Ⅳ acute gastrointestinal GVHD as independent risk factors affecting the patient’s OS. The WHO 2022 classification helps distinguish the efficacy of allo-HSCT in different subgroups of patients. Allo-HSCT can improve the poor prognosis of patients with MDS-f, but those with MDS-biTP53 have a higher risk of recurrence post-transplantation.
9.Functional analysis of virus-specific CD4 +T cells and CD8 +T cells in patients with liver injury caused by Epstein-Barr virus infection
Yu LI ; Fengyu XI ; Weihua ZHANG ; Ying GAO
Chinese Journal of Hepatology 2024;32(1):64-71
Objective:To analyze the functional differences between virus-specific CD4 +T cells and CD8 +T cells in patients infected with Epstein-Barr virus (EBV) who develop liver injury and those who do not. Methods:45 cases of EBV infections were enrolled, including 28 cases developing liver injuries and 17 that did not. Mononuclear cells from peripheral blood were isolated. CD4 +T cells and CD8 +T cells were purified and cultured using recombinant EBV core antigen 2 (EBNA2) for 96 h with stimulation. The CCK-8 method was used to detect cell proliferation. Flow cytometry was used to detect the proportion of CD4 +T cells and CD8 +T cells. An enzyme-linked immunosorbent assay (ELISA) was used to detect the levels of CD4 +T cells secreting cytokines and CD8 +T cells secreting molecular toxicity. Real-time quantitative PCR was used to detect the mRNA levels of transcription factors and molecular toxicity in CD4 +T cell subsets. Flow cytometry was used to detect the immune checkpoints at molecular levels in CD8 +T cells. The inter-group comparison was performed using a t-test or Mann-Whitney test. Results:There was no statistically significant difference ( P > 0.05) in the proliferation proportion of peripheral blood mononuclear cells, CD4 +T cells, and CD8 +T cells after stimulation with recombinant EBNA2 between the EBV-infected non-liver injury group and the infected liver injury group ( P > 0.05). There was no statistically significant difference in the proportion of CD4 +T cells secreting related cytokines and the mRNA levels of transcription factors after stimulation with recombinant EBNA2 between the EBV-infected non-liver injury group and the infected liver injury group ( P > 0.05).The levels of perforin secreted by CD8 +T cells and granzyme B after stimulation with recombinant EBNA2 were higher in the EBV infection-induced liver injury group than those in the non-liver injury group [(75.51±23.33) pg/ml vs. (58.99±18.39) pg/ml, P = 0.017] [(117.8±44.55) pg/ml vs. (90.22±34.21) pg/ml, P = 0.034]. The mRNA levels of Fas ligand and tumor necrosis factor-related apoptosis-inducing ligand in CD8 +T cells in the liver injury group caused by EBV infection were approximately 1.5 and 1.2 times higher than those in the non-liver injury group, respectively, and the difference was statistically significant ( P < 0.001), but there was no statistically significant difference in the proportional expression of programmed cell death-1 and cytotoxic T lymphocyte-associated antigen-4 in CD8 +T cells between the EBV-infected non-liver injury group and infected liver injury group ( P > 0.05) Conclusion:Patients with liver injury caused by EBV infection have strong virus-specific CD8 + T cell toxic effects, which may mediate EBV-induced liver injury.
10.Effect of tRF-1:30 on the expression of inflammatory factors in renal tubular epithelial cells induced by high glucose
Yuwei XIA ; Yunyang QIAO ; Xuewei LIU ; Huimin SHI ; Gaoting QU ; Aiqing ZHANG ; Weihua GAN
Tianjin Medical Journal 2024;52(6):561-566
Objective To investigate the effect and molecular mechanism of tRF-1:30-Gln-CTG-4(tRF-1:30)on the expression of inflammatory factors in high glucose(HG)-induced renal tubular epithelial cells(RTECs).Methods RTECs were divided into the control group,the HG group,the HG+tRF-1:30 mimic group,the HG+tRF-1:30 negative control(NC)group,the HG+si-IKZF2 group and the HG+si-NC group.Real-time quantitative polymerase chain reaction(RT-qPCR)was used to detect the expression levels of tRF-1:30,tumor necrosis factor-α(TNF-α),interleukin-6(IL-6),monocyte chemoattractant protein-1(MCP-1)and IKAROS family zinc finger protein 2(IKZF2).Enzyme-linked immunosorbent assay(ELISA)was used to detect levels of TNF-α,IL-6 and MCP-1.Protein expression of IKZF2 was detected by Western blot assay.Dual-luciferase reporter assay was used to detect the targeting relationship between tRF-1:30 and IKZF2.Results The expression levels of inflammatory factors were elevated in HG-induced RTECs,and the expression level of tRF-1:30 was decreased(P<0.05).Overexpression of tRF-1:30 significantly decreased expression levels of inflammatory factors in HG-induced RTECs(P<0.05),and the expression level of IKZF2 was significantly increased(P<0.05).Further knockdown of IKZF2 can inhibit the release of inflammatory factors,and the expression level of IKZF2 was down-regulated after overexpression of tRF-1:30.Double luciferase reporting experiment further verified the possible targeting relationship between tRF-1:30 and IKZF2.Conclusion Overexpression of tRF-1:30 inhibits the expression of inflammatory factors in HG-induced RTECs by target binding and negatively regulating the expression of IKZF2.
